    All new messages that you delete before midnight, Swedish time GMT+1, will not be stored anywhere. If an email ends up in our backup it will be deleted within 7 days, since the backup is rotated after 7 days. All backups are always stored on encrypted disks.

    Correct, the first month is free.

    Probably around 99% of all email providers logs IP-addresses in some form, so one problem for us, which don't log IPs, is the abuse. It would be almost impossible to run a service like this if we had a permanent free service.

    Yes, this is a problem, soon we must either split up our users or disable Trial accounts. Perhaps one server & domain for Trial accounts and another domain for premium accounts. We have already registrated several domains for situations like this.

    However, what DasFox suggests is coupon codes that we can give out to people that we feel is "worthy", or to people who needs it due to political abuse in their country. We are going to create such codes pretty soon.

    It will never be possible to protect against abuse if you provide an anonymous service. You can still pay anonymously and abuse premium accounts.

    Another example:
    A company that manufactures knives can not prevent that a small percentage of its buyers may use the knife for criminal activities. If they start to make their knives less sharp to avoid injuries, they will lose their customers. :)
